Major Federal Income Tax Benefits for Commercial Property Owners

Commercial Property Consultants boost the Federal Income Tax Benefits for the Property Owners

Commercial Property Consultants reports an increased number of commercial clients taking advantage of recent changes in the tax law which offers commercial property owners a significant tax benefit. These changes, enacted by Congress, were part of an economic stimulus package to enhance the cash-flow and improve the bottom line of many commercial property owners during this economic downturn.

Commercial Property Consultants (CPC) specializes in Engineering-based MACRS depreciation, which is why they are recognized as a leader in the industry to offer accelerated depreciation to all types of commercial real estate. Certified Public Accountants (CPA's) do not provide this service as it requires an engineering background, and an understanding of the construction and components that make up a commercial asset, married with a tax background to maximize the benefits available. CPC does not perform any CPA functions and does not compete with the CPA. "We compliment CPA's and assist their clients by instituting a significant tax benefit" states Scott Sandler, CEO of CPC. He further states; "I believe that CPA's have a fiduciary responsibility to at least offer this service to their clients." In many cases, tax benefits can be multiple six or seven figures, even on smaller commercial assets.

Recently, CPC performed a study on two commercial apartment buildings that had a combined value of 28 million dollars (without the land). Through the detailed engineering study, the owner was able to extract a tax benefit in excess in 1.6 million dollars. Americas Watchdog's Homeowners Consumer Center Expands Its Kitec Brass Fitting Investigation To All US States & Canada

The latest news of Kitec Brass plumbing investigation by America's Watchdog.

According to Americas Watchdog, "If a homeowner or a plumber has specific information about a Kitec brass plumbing part, or Kitec brass fitting failure, they should contact the Homeowners Consumer immediately at 866-714-6466".The Homeowners Consumer Center's web site is located at HomeownersConsumerCenter.com
News Image
Americas Watchdog has specific information that the Kitec brass plumbing fitting was used new residential construction in most Canadian Provinces and the following US States:

* In every Province of Canada
* Washington State
* California
* Oregon
* Arizona
* New Mexico
* Texas
* Florida


The group now believes Kitec brass plumbing fittings may have been used across Canada & the US. Signs of a Kitec brass fitting failure could include what appears to be a white film or substance on the exterior of the fitting. There have also been reports of Kitec hot wat lines (with a red sleeve on it) that appear to have bubbles or marks on its exterior.

Deteriorated State of Housing Market Makes Home Staging Options Vital for Asset Managers

Real estate prices declined, boost property sales and the new marketing strategy.

As a result of the decline in the real estate market, home staging has become an essential tool for improving home and property sales. South Florida-based Bertone Home Staging has witnessed a clear-cut shift in clientele with increasingly more asset companies pressured to make a sale.

With Florida currently ranking third in the nation behind Nevada and Arizona in the number of foreclosures, Bertone's knowledgeable and experienced staff is highly sought out. Recognized as an industry leader, Bertone is fully committed to providing both occupied and vacant homes the "look and feel" needed to sell quickly.

An ever more essential marketing tool, home staging helps agents sell their properties for top dollar by preparing and decorating a home before it is listed for sale. According to Bertone, a staged property statistically sells for more money and 50 percent faster.

Home staging creates a great first impression on buyers by allowing them to visualize how a space or home looks when fully furnished. It also produces better photographic advertisement and generally receives a higher appraisal price, says Angelina Perez, founder of Bertone Home Staging.

"Staging encompasses everything from minor landscaping to create great curb appeal to painting," Perez says. "The final process is then decorating and furnishing a vacant property to look like a model home or de-cluttering, de-personalizing and rearranging clients existing furniture and accessories to make the space look larger and more appealing."

At the peak of the nation's housing boom, south Florida was one of the hottest markets in the country. Sellers had multiple offers, often for well above asking price, without having to bother with enhanced marketing of any kind. Five years later, the market has made a 180 degree turn, making pre-sale preparation, like home staging and other marketing, a necessity.
